如何DOS下写一段代码发给另一台电脑?

如题所述

在DOS或Windows命令行下,您可以使用以下方法编写一个简单的命令来将文本文件发送到另一台计算机。这涉及使用`netcat`工具,它可以用于在网络上发送和接收数据。请注意,这需要在发送和接收计算机上都安装`netcat`。

1. 打开命令提示符(DOS窗口)。

2. 在发送计算机上使用以下命令启动`netcat`服务器,监听指定的端口。假设您选择端口号为12345:

这将启动一个`netcat`服务器,等待连接并接收来自其他计算机的数据,并将其保存在名为`received.txt`的本地文件中。

3. 在发送计算机上,使用以下命令将文件发送到接收计算机的IP地址和端口。假设接收计算机的IP地址是192.168.1.2,端口是12345,要发送的文件是`myfile.txt`:

这将使用`netcat`将`myfile.txt`文件发送到接收计算机的IP地址和端口。

4. 回到接收计算机上,您将在同一目录中找到一个名为`received.txt`的文件,其中包含从发送计算机接收的数据。

请注意以下几点:

- 请确保在发送和接收计算机上都安装了`netcat`工具。

- 您需要知道接收计算机的IP地址。

- 您可以更改文件名、端口号和文件路径以适应您的需求。

这个示例假设您在本地网络中进行文件传输。如果涉及到互联网上的计算机,请确保您采取了适当的网络安全措施,因为`netcat`可能会导致潜在的安全风险。此外,如果需要加密传输,您可能需要考虑使用其他工具,如SCP或SFTP。

温馨提示:答案为网友推荐,仅供参考
相似回答